Keeping excellent oral wellness in children is crucial for their general health and development. A well balanced diet plan rich in important nutrients can help promote healthy teeth and gum tissues. Here are some nutrition tips to support your kid's oral health and wellness:

1. Urge a diet rich in fruits, vegetables, and whole grains, which are high in fiber, vitamins, and minerals that are vital for healthy and balanced teeth and periodontals.
2. Consist of milk items like milk, cheese, and yogurt in your youngster's diet plan, as they consist of calcium and various other minerals that are important for healthy teeth and bone development.
3. Limitation sweet snacks and drinks, as they can contribute to tooth decay and other oral illness.
4. Give lots of water to help your child stay hydrated and get rid of any type of unsafe microorganisms in their mouth.
5. Offer a balanced breakfast, lunch, and dinner, and avoid missing dishes, as a nourishing diet can aid maintain teeth and periodontals healthy.
6. See to it your kid is getting sufficient vitamin D, which is vital for healthy and balanced teeth and bone development. You can locate vitamin D in foods like fatty fish, egg yolks, and strengthened cereals, or via sunlight direct exposure.
7. Avoid offering your youngster sweet beverages like juice or soft drink, as they can add to dental caries and various other dental illness. Rather, offer water or milk.
8. Encourage great oral health routines like cleaning teeth at least twice a day for two minutes, flossing once a day, and visiting the dental professional routinely for exams.

Significance of Nutritious Foods



To maintain healthy and balanced teeth in youngsters, prioritize including nutrient-rich foods into their diet. Foods such as fruits, veggies, milk items, lean healthy proteins, and whole grains are important for advertising dental health. These foods give essential nutrients like calcium, vitamin C, and phosphorus, which enhance teeth and assist prevent dental caries.

Motivate your kid to treat on crunchy vegetables and fruits like apples, carrots, and celery, as their appearance can help clean teeth normally.

In addition to fruits and vegetables, dairy items like yogurt and cheese are outstanding choices for your kid's dental health. Dairy products are rich in calcium and phosphorus, which are crucial for remineralizing tooth enamel and keeping teeth strong. Lean proteins such as poultry, fish, and eggs additionally play a role in keeping healthy teeth by giving important nutrients for tooth growth.

Foods to Avoid for Dental Wellness



Steer clear of sugary treats and beverages to keep optimal oral wellness in kids. Foods high in sugar can contribute to tooth decay and cavities. Candies, sodas, fruit juices with added sugars, and sweet treats like cookies and cakes ought to be restricted in your kid's diet plan. These sweet deals with can create an acidic environment in the mouth, bring about erosion of tooth enamel and the formation of tooth cavities over time.

Additionally, starchy foods like chips and crackers can also damage dental health and wellness. These foods often tend to obtain stuck in between teeth, giving a breeding place for dangerous microorganisms that cause decay. Staying clear of excessive consumption of these starchy treats can help stop oral problems.

Additionally, acidic foods and drinks like citrus fruits, vinegar-based dressings, and sodas can weaken tooth enamel, making teeth extra vulnerable to degeneration. Restricting the intake of these acidic items can safeguard your youngster's dental health and wellness. Healthy Snack Ideas for Children



Restricting sugary and starchy treats in your youngster's diet is vital for keeping healthy teeth; now let's check out some healthy options with these healthy and balanced snack ideas for kids. As opposed to reaching for candies or chips, choose fresh fruits like apple pieces or strawberries. These fruits not just please your youngster's sweet cravings however additionally supply vital nutrients. Another great treat choice is crispy veggies such as carrot sticks or cucumber slices. Vegetables are low in sugar and high in fiber, which can aid tidy teeth and stimulate saliva production, aiding in the avoidance of tooth cavities.

Greek yogurt covered with a spray of granola or nuts is a delicious and calcium-rich treat that sustains strong teeth and bones. Cheese slices or cubes are also amazing options as they have calcium and casein, a protein that assists strengthen tooth enamel. Last but not least, entire grain biscuits with hummus or guacamole are yummy alternatives to sugary treats, offering a rewarding problem while being advantageous for your child's overall oral health. Integrating these healthy snack concepts right into your youngster's diet can promote great dental hygiene and add to their general well-being.
